Slide rail

A slide rail includes a first rail, a second rail, and a third rail. The first rail is slidably coupled to the second rail. The second rail is slidably coupled to the third rail. The first rail includes a pulling tab. The second rail includes a first resilient piece and a first clearance slot. The third rail includes a positioning slot. One end of the first resilient piece is fixed to the second rail, and another end of the first resilient piece extends into the first clearance slot. When the first rail slides out, the pulling tab drives the first resilient piece and the second rail to slide out. When the first resilient piece is moved to the positioning slot, the first resilient piece resiliently bends and inserts into the positioning slot, and the first resilient piece is separated from the pulling tab.

Interlocking slide rail set combined with front cabinet lock
11089872 · 2021-08-17 · ·

An interlocking slide rail set combined with a front cabinet lock includes the cabinet lock and plural interlocking slide rails. The cabinet lock is installed to a cabinet having plural drawers, and a rear end of the cabinet lock is connected to a driving portion. Each interlocking slide rail has an inner rail, a middle rail, an outer rail, plural slide assisting elements, a stopper, a pair of interlocking sliders and an interlocking rod, and the stopper is installed at a front end of the outer rail, and the two interlocking sliders are installed to the outer rails respectively, and two adjacent interlocking slide rail mechanisms are connected by the interlocking rod. During operation of using the cabinet lock or pulling any drawers, the interlocking sliders and the interlocking rods are linked to achieve an interlocking effect, thus simplifying or reducing components, facilitating installation, and lowering manufacturing costs.

Telescopic rail

The present invention shows a telescopic rail having at least one inner, middle, and outer rail element, wherein the inner and outer rail elements are each longitudinally displaceably supported at the middle rail element over rolling members that are guided in a rolling member cage. Provision is made in accordance with a first aspect that the rail elements are mechanically force-coupled via a rail synchronization arrangement such that on a longitudinal displacement of the outer rail element with respect to the inner rail element, the middle rail element is longitudinally displaced with respect to both the inner rail element and the outer rail element. Provision is made in accordance with a second aspect that at least one rolling member cage, and preferably both rolling member cages, is/are mechanically force-coupled to at least one of the rail elements via a respective rolling member cage synchronization arrangement such that a longitudinal displacement of the middle rail element with respect to the inner or outer rail elements results in a longitudinal displacement of the corresponding rolling member cage with respect to the middle rail element.
